Mumbai Sees Light Rain as Air Quality Enters Moderate Range
Mumbai had cloudy skies and light rain on Thursday.
Weather officials said more light to moderate rain could occur in Mumbai and Thane.
Temperatures may reach about 32°C during the day and fall to around 26°C at night.
Only small amounts of rain were recorded across the city during the previous 24 hours.
Mumbai’s overall air quality was in the Moderate category.
Its AQI reading was 77.
Some areas, such as Deonar and Nerul, had Poor air quality.
Powai and Borivali East had the cleanest readings among the listed monitoring stations.
Mumbai experienced partly cloudy skies and intermittent light rain on Thursday, with similar conditions forecast for Thane.
The maximum temperature is expected to reach about 32°C, while the minimum may remain near 26°C.
Rainfall from 8 a.m. September 16 to 8 a.m. September 17 averaged 0.26 mm in central Mumbai, 0.59 mm in the eastern suburbs, and 0.42 mm in the western suburbs.
Mumbai’s overall AQI was 77, classified as Moderate, with PM2.5 measured at 24 micrograms per cubic metre.
Deonar and Nerul recorded Poor air quality, while Powai and Borivali East recorded Good readings of 46 and 38, respectively.
